What Is PCOS, Really?
Polycystic Ovary Syndrome is a complex hormonal and metabolic disorder characterized by three primary features: irregular ovulation, elevated androgen levels (male hormones like testosterone), and polycystic ovaries visible on ultrasound. However, the name itself is somewhat misleading—not all women with PCOS have ovarian cysts, and having cysts alone doesn't mean you have PCOS.
At its core, PCOS is a syndrome of hormonal imbalance. The ovaries produce higher-than-normal amounts of androgens, disrupting the normal menstrual cycle and preventing regular ovulation. This hormonal disruption creates a cascade of effects throughout the body, influencing metabolism, inflammation, insulin sensitivity, and cardiovascular health.
What makes PCOS particularly challenging is its heterogeneity—no two cases look exactly alike. Some women experience severe symptoms while others have mild manifestations. This variability often leads to delayed diagnosis, with many women waiting years before receiving proper evaluation and treatment.

The Root Cause: Insulin Resistance and Hormonal Imbalance
While the exact cause of PCOS remains under investigation, research increasingly points to insulin resistance as a central driver. When cells become resistant to insulin, the pancreas compensates by producing more. These elevated insulin levels stimulate the ovaries to produce excess androgens, disrupting normal ovulation and triggering many of PCOS's characteristic symptoms.
This insulin-androgen connection explains why PCOS is fundamentally a metabolic disorder with reproductive consequences, rather than simply a gynecological condition. It also explains why lifestyle interventions targeting insulin sensitivity—such as dietary changes, exercise, and weight management—can be remarkably effective in managing symptoms.
Genetics also play a significant role. Women with a family history of PCOS, type 2 diabetes, or metabolic syndrome have substantially higher risk. However, genetic predisposition doesn't guarantee disease expression—environmental factors, lifestyle, and early intervention can significantly influence outcomes.
Diagnosis: Why It Often Takes Years
Despite affecting millions of women, PCOS diagnosis is often delayed for several reasons. Symptoms frequently begin in adolescence but are dismissed as normal teenage hormonal fluctuations. Many women aren't evaluated until they experience difficulty conceiving. The heterogeneous presentation means some women don't fit the "typical" profile, leading providers to overlook the diagnosis.
Diagnosis typically requires meeting at least two of three criteria (Rotterdam criteria): irregular ovulation, clinical or biochemical signs of elevated androgens, and polycystic ovaries on ultrasound—after excluding other conditions that mimic PCOS.
Comprehensive evaluation should include detailed menstrual history, physical examination, blood tests measuring hormone levels (including androgens, insulin, and glucose), and pelvic ultrasound. Importantly, diagnosis should also assess metabolic markers and cardiovascular risk factors to guide treatment planning.

PCOS is more than irregular periods—it's a complex, chronic condition affecting hormonal balance, metabolism, fertility, and overall health. But with proper diagnosis, comprehensive treatment, and committed self-care, women with PCOS can thrive. The key is understanding that PCOS requires ongoing management, not just symptom suppression, and working with healthcare providers who view the condition through a holistic, metabolic lens.
